#e4a647 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4a647 is composed of 89.4% red, 65.1%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.2%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 36.3 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 58.6%. #e4a647 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8e with #c94d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#e4a647 color description : Soft orange.
#e4a647 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4a647 has RGB values of R:228, G:166,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.69,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14984775.

Shades and Tints of #e4a647
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040301 is the darkest color, while #fdf9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e4a647
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9790 is the less saturated color, while #fcab2f is the most saturated one.
